The first person to have ever told me that "blood is thicker than water" was my father. I was about six and didn't find out until I was much older what that phrase meant and it was realized with a lot of irony, considering how he had left us. It wouldn't be for another several years before the little family I had broke apart further... However, it wasn't that long ago that I learned that family isn't limited to who you share DNA or a last name with.
This month's challenge is Family Photo.
But it is not limited to a character's parent's or siblings or family relations... Who are they close to? Who would they fight for? What does family mean to them? Write a story or make a family tree. Draw a picture of a character with those closest to them. Or explain why they are alone.
